About the Training

This integrated experience blends immersive in-person study with guided online learning and an additional 10 hour mentorship, offering you the best of both worlds: embodied learning and ongoing support.

Through a thoughtfully designed curriculum, you’ll explore the origins and deeper intentions of yoga, alongside the intricacies of human anatomy, subtle energy systems, and the art of holding space.

You'll also develop practical teaching skills — from intentional sequencing and alignment-based cueing to language that inspires and connects — allowing you to lead safe, supportive, and meaningful classes in your own authentic voice.

We believe that the only way to learn how to teach is by teaching — with guidance, feedback, and space to grow.​ From the beginning, you'll be encouraged through teaching your first pose, first sequence, and first class.

Our small group size ensures you receive personal attention and mentorship throughout. You’ll not only learn to teach classical Hatha and creative Vinyasa flow, but also how to adapt practices for a range of students, and begin crafting your own signature offerings.

Through this training, you’ll uncover the wisdom in your body, connect more deeply to your voice, and begin your journey as a teacher — and a source — for your students.

Welcome to the Source

Housed in a beautifully restored 400-year-old Quinta (vineyard estate), our retreat center offers guests a unique blend of history, nature, and modern comfort. Also known as Quinta do Outeiro, our home is nestled in the small village of Cidadelhe, overlooking the rolling hills and surrounded by grape vines and olive trees of the Douro Valley in Northern Portugal. 

Take in the endless landscapes while wandering through the vineyards or get back to our simple roots by picking lemons or oranges in the gardens. Enjoy meals by the fire in our medieval dining room and practice under the starry constellations painted across the yoga room ceiling. Slow down. Rest in the hammocks or lounge by the plunge pool before withdrawing to your shared or private room. The space is yours to learn, rest and enjoy. ​

Eva Maxine Hamilton

Director of Source Yoga

+ Lead Yoga Teacher Trainer

Eva Hamilton is a Canadian Yoga Educator, specializing in the slow, supported and soulful practices of yin yoga and restorative yoga. She completed her first of many yoga trainings when she was just 17, teaching full time since 2008. She owned a studio in Canada for many years before she began to travel and teach around the world.

 

Her gentle approach is combined with an in-depth understanding of anatomy and functional movement as well as the mindbody connection and intricate workings of the human nervous system. Before becoming a yoga teacher, Eva studied religious studies at university and has a thorough understanding of philosophy and mysticism.

 

Eva specializes in educating on applied anatomy, yoga philosophy, teaching methodology, posture clinics & alignment, preventing yoga injuries, myofascial release, and more. Eva has completed over 1000-hrs of yoga studies and is registered as a Yoga Alliance YACEP (Continuing Education Provider).

 

Eva's intention in teaching is to craft a supportive & nourishing energy for her student's self-exploration. She places an emphasis on the internal experience and encourages self-empathy, kindness and curiosity both on and off the mat.

 

As a Teacher Trainer, her objective is to elevate the standard of yoga teacher trainings and train knowledgable, confident and compassionate teachers who embody their teachings, hold safe space, and pass along the wisdom of yoga in their communities.
